An American sitcom that follows the lives of six young friends living in Manhattan, New York as they navigate their path through life as they approach their thirties. With the aid from each other to get through the bumps that life commonly has.
Friends was created by David Crane and Marta Kauffman. The premiere was aired last September 22, 1994 on NBC and lasted for ten season with consistent raking in top ten in primetime ratings. The series finale which was aired May 6, 2004 was a big hit, around 52.5 million American watched the show, making it the fourth most watched series finale in television history and the most watched episode of the decade.
Friends became one of the most popular sitcoms of all time with positive reviews throughout its run. It's one of the finest shows in television history according to critics and was ranked #21 on the list of the 50 greatest TV shows of all time by TV Guide. "The One with the Prom Video" episode was ranked #100 on TV Guide's Greatest Episode of All Time in 1997. And in 2013, Friends was included on the Writers Guild of America's 101 Best Written TV Series of All Time fillinf it's spot at #24. The series also won numerous awards with 63 Primetime Emmy Awards nominations, winning six. Friends also received one American Comedy Award, one GLAAD Media Award, one Golden Globe Award, three Logie Awards, six People's Choice Awards, one Satellite Award and one Screen Actors Guild Award.
